ZrO2 Spacer Layer in Perovskite Solar Cells
Results of joint research on perovskite solar cells have been published in the international journal Processes.
Daiichi Kigenso Kagaku Kogyo Co., Ltd. (“DKK”, Osaka, Japan; Prime Market of the Tokyo Stock Exchange) is pleased to announce that the results of a collaborative study with the University of Hyogo on perovskite solar cells using our zirconium oxide powders have been published in the international academic journal Processes (MDPI: Multidisciplinary Digital Publishing Institute).
In this study, DKK’s mesoporous ZrO2 (UEP) with appropriate specific surface area and pore-size distribution demonstrated excellent insulating properties when used as a spacer layer in carbon-based multiporous layered electrode perovskite solar cells. These characteristics contributed to improved photoelectric conversion efficiency.

Publication Information
• Journal: Processes
• Title: Insulation Ability and Morphological Effect of ZrO2 Spacer Layer in Carbon-Based Multiporous Layered Electrode Perovskite Solar Cells
• Publisher: Multidisciplinary Digital Publishing Institute (MDPI)
• Link: https://doi.org/10.3390/pr13072264
